Departmental objective:
The objective of the department is to offer a full service nursing department to give the highest possible quality of nursing care in terms of total patient needs.

Scope & complexity of services:
The function of the division of nursing is patient oriented service taking care of both psychological and physical needs of the client/patient in in-patient & out patient areas.

Type & ages of patients served are:
Immediately, urgent, non-urgent care, newborns, adults, and geriatric patients irrespective of caste, creed, age, sex, and social standard.

Conceptual form of nursing department: staffing:
A multi disciplinary approach to care is employed to ensure the delivery of quality patient outcomes. Some work is essential to the provision of excellent patient care and overall operation of this department. Our staffing levels are set to ensure prompt compassionate care for every medical or surgical patient. These staff members deliver state -of-the-art care in a worm and friendly environment.

Apollo School of Nursing:
1. Offer 3 year diploma course in gen. Nursing & midwifery (recognized by Indian nursing council & Delhi nursing council) with an annual intake of 50 students

2. Student are trained with adequate theoretical knowledge and wide clinical exposure to care state of the art equipment to mould them in apollo culture and fit in to global arena .

3. The result of the enclosed technical training is visible in the sent present result achieved in the board exams by the first batch.

Eligibility:
17-25 years, unmarried female with plus 2 or equivalent examination with science subject /vocational nursing (50% aggregate with first set attempt.) prospectus & application forms will be available from apollo school of nursing & the advertisement will be released in the month of may/june in leading newspapers.

Fellow of Emergency Medicine at Indraprastha Apollo Hospitals, Sarita Vihar, New Delhi - 110076
This one year Program has been developed and is being run in collaboration with Royal College of General Practitioners, United Kingdom, one of the most reputed educational bodies worldwide. The course curriculum and training methods have been developed in consultation with the Royal College of General Practitioners and the examination is conducted by the Royal College in India. Successful candidates are jointly certified by Apollo Hospitals Educational & Research Foundation and Royal College of General Practitioners, UK.

Salient Features :
Entrance Exam - both written and viva. Please report to Department of Accident & Emergency at Indraprastha Apollo Hospitals, New Delhi at 9 am on 15th July 2005 for the examinations
· Total seats are 15.
· Postings in ER and ICU
· Will involve pre hospital Emergency care i.e., ambulance service.
· Theory classes- three times a week.
· Academics include Dissertation / Journal clubs/case presentation.
· Final exam will have examiner from RCGP - UK
· Attendance 90% to qualify for the final examination
